Aims, contents and method of the course
Terms and concepts of freshwater ecology will be presented during the excursion. We will focus on the anthropogenic impacts on the ecosystem river and the system understanding for catchment processes. Additionally, we will discuss the ecosystem service concept at the Mödlingbach as case study.
Assessment and permitted materials
Each student has to prepare a minute of the excursion including the results of the group work. Additionally, the participants must elaborate a topic of the excursion, chosen according to their interest.
